BIZU Catering

BIZU was coined from the French word “Bisous”. Translated in English, the word means kiss. “Beso-beso”, the Filipino term for kissing, is one of the most endearing and enduring qualities of Filipinos. We kiss one another to show gratitude, happiness, excitement, love and affection. A kiss inspires. And this inspiration begets energy. This energy, in turn, begets creativity. BIZU was born out of this inspiration. From this inspiration came the unique selection of cakes and pastries that were truly made to inspire.
It all began with a dream to have an authentic Parisian Patisserie where the finest French pastries and European breads can be savored right in the Philippines. With much training and patience, our Filipino chefs have learned the magical art of the French Patisserie. Indeed, ensuring the most flavorful and artful products are brought to your homes is a labor of love.
From a kiosk/café at the third floor of Glorietta 4 that started operations in 2001 now has three more outlets in Greenbelt 2, Alabang Towncenter and at The Promenade inside Greenhills Shopping Center. The menu includes all day breakfast, lunch, afternoon tea and dinner items. Soon after, Bizu Private Caterer was launched so that customers can take Bizu to their homes. Customers are not to leave without the chewy pastel-colored Macarons de Paris that Bizu Patisserie is known for.

Clark Philippines operates under a slightly set of rules from the rest of the country. There are many advantages but as usual, there are also areas that investors need to be well apprised to avoid unnecessary problems.

Clark Freeport Zone offers many attractive incentives that collectively make it a good business investment opportunity as well as a wonderful choice for semi- or full-retirement. In addition to the tax incentives of a Freeport Zone, Clark has a remarkably good record in terms of crime rate. In fact, there is no recollection of any major crimes inside Clark Freeport Zone at all and even minor crimes are rare and far between. Whereas traffic and pollution are two major deterrents to retiring, living or setting up a business in major cities in the Philippines such as Manila and Cebu, Clark Freeport are not marred by these problems. Clark is blessed by good infra structures left behind by the Americans built when Clark was their largest foreign airbase.
